  • edited March 2012
     Street by street.

     Preflop: standard to take a flop in position with this sort of hand so no probs there.
     Flop: I like the call here to show some weakness when you are so very strong
     Turn: The board has now got a little bit drawy and this is your prime opportunty to get that pot built up with your big hand, because leaving it for the river is just losing value. So i would have liked to have seen a raise here.
     River: Just what is that bet all about it is ridiculous. If it gets flatted by a weaker hand then you have just lost value by betting so stupidly weak. As it is when he goes all in you have to snap it off else playing the whole hand in the first place is totally called into question.If he turns over a bigger set then so be it you have been coolered but he will turn over AK a lot here.

     So i liked your play until the turn then i think you made 2 mistake on both the turn and the river. Playing these small pp you are looking at the implied odds when you hit. This means you need to be getting value for them when you do hit and i think on the turn and river you did everything you could to not get value here.

  • edited March 2012
    looks ok up to river although you can make an argument for raising either flop or turn

    river just bet bigger imo. I dont think you induce him to value shove light by betting £1 if he is a thinking player, but you may get him to bluffraise. His value raising range will likely stay the same as your bet looks suspicious and if you are b/c you nearly always have a big hand.
